What is a Content Management System?
A content management system is a software application that helps create, manage, and publish digital content. It provides an interface that allows users to create and edit content without requiring extensive technical knowledge. CMS platforms typically come with a range of features, such as templates, plug-ins, and modules, that make it easy to create and manage online content.

Choosing the Right Content Management System for Your Business
There are many content management systems available on the market, each with its own set of features and benefits. When choosing a CMS, it’s important to consider your business needs and goals, as well as the size of your organization and budget. Some popular CMS options include WordPress, Drupal, Joomla, and Shopify, among others.
WordPress is one of the most widely used CMS platforms, offering a range of features and customization options. It’s ideal for small to medium-sized businesses and is known for its user-friendly interface and extensive plugin library.
Drupal is a more complex CMS platform, best suited for larger organizations with more extensive content management needs. It offers advanced features such as granular access control, robust content workflows, and multi-site management.
Joomla is another popular CMS platform, offering a balance of features and ease of use. It’s a good choice for small to medium-sized businesses that need a customizable platform with a range of features.
Shopify is a popular CMS platform for e-commerce businesses, providing a range of features specifically designed for online retailers. It offers easy integration with payment gateways, customizable templates, and a range of marketing and sales features.
Common Challenges with a Content Management System
While a CMS can be incredibly beneficial for businesses, it’s important to be aware of some common challenges that can arise. These challenges include:
- Complexity: Some CMS platforms can be complex to set up and use, requiring technical knowledge and training.
- Integration: Depending on your existing systems, integrating a CMS platform with your other tools can be challenging.
- Customization: While many CMS platforms offer a range of customization options, some businesses may require more extensive customization, which can be time-consuming and costly.
- Security: While a CMS can improve the security of your online content, it’s important to ensure that the platform itself is secure and regularly updated to protect against potential vulnerabilities.
